In this segment, Jim takes 2-3 callers and asks them to submit five stocks that make up their largest positions in their portfolio.  He then comments on whether or not they are properly diversified.

The first caller had the following portfolio of five stocks, on which Jim commented, with his opinion shown below them...

Jim:     Interesting grouping here…. Corning... I think it’s finally bottomed, boy that stock has been shelled, I like that that’s a tech stock…. Gilead... I own it for ActionAlertsPlus.com, my charitable trust, I think that is the best Obama bio tech stock there is, it has come down nicely… Apple... I don’t want to talk about (CEO, Steve) Jobs' health anymore, I like the company very much… but bear with me…. Chevron... I sold it yesterday for my trust it has moved up too much but it has good yield when it comes under $70.… Fluor is infrastructure…

So, what do you have?... An infrastructure play, biotech, oil, uh oh, two techs… that’s no good….
ix-nay… that scares me… so I want you to sell Apple and keep Corning… Corning is too cheap. That is my bet. That is what I would do there.

The verdict:   Sell Apple, and keep Corning to make this portfolio more diversified.

You can’t have an overlap.

Jim:     Let’s go right to work… one of the best utility companies... FPL... he has Verizon, Eric Steinberg confirming everything we said last night on the show in today’s CitiGroup conference… Wyeth... one of the finest drug stocks, I like some of the higher yielders, but I do like bio tech acquisition they are apparently going to make… Disney... we think that Bob Yeager is fabulous, we get gasoline back down, we get good travel there…. Coca Cola... Is it my favorite in the group? No, but it is steady, it has good dollar exposure, and it has been beaten down with a good yield…

So, we have a beverage company, we’ve got an entertainment company, we’ve got a drug company, we’ve got a Telco, and we've got a utility...

The verdict:   Diversified.
